Fans Delayed Entry as Bad Weather Affects France-Iraq Tie

In a disappointing turn of events, fans attending the World Cup match between France and Iraq at the Philadelphia Stadium on Monday have been advised to avoid travel due to severe weather conditions. The organizing committee has cited 'inclement weather in the region' as a primary concern, leading to delays in entry for many supporters. This situation has raised questions about the impact of weather on matchday experiences and the logistics of managing large crowds. Fans eagerly anticipating the clash between these two national teams are left frustrated, as safety remains the top priority.
